Transaction 66b8e2479560995a7cc6b0e9d2388fef1ddc6ffcb897a22adbe3335ac951f193
1 Input
1 Output
-
66b8e2479560995a7cc6b0e9d2388fef1ddc6ffcb897a22adbe3335ac951f193:0
- value
- 587556
- script pubkey
- OP_0 OP_PUSHBYTES_32 f72e367dd024328d65cb87267864e8e8a24929fd70e8c1cbc5a4aedb49f5578d
- address
- bc1q7uhrvlwsyseg6ewtsun8se8gaz3yj20awr5vrj795jhdkj0427xskjr2rj